Book Review

The Wreck of the ZANZIBAR

By Michael Morpurgo
Illustrations by Christian Birmingham

I thought this book was very beautiful;. It is written in the form of a diary, the diary of an old lady telling her great nephew what happened to her when she was a child. She lived on a tiny island in the Scilly Islands and the diary tells all about island life in those times. It also tells all about her emotions and feelings.

It is beautifully written and very well illustrated with excellent black and white pencil drawings. It has a lot of atmosphere and you end up caring about the girl and her family.

It is a short book and it is quite easy to read so I think a lot of people would enjoy it even quite young ones. I have read "The Dancing Bear" by the same author and that was very beautiful too.

My favourite part was when she found "something" on the beach. It will spoil it if I tell you what she found but I would have like to have been her then and to find what she found.
